Breaktime Bowl and Bar

Breaktime Bowl and Bar

999 Main Street, Pawtucket, RI 02860
, (401) 427-7006

This duckpin bowling alley was built in the 1920’s by Hope Webbing Company in an effort to prevent its employees from unionizing. It's been completely restored so you can bowl how they did 100 years ago!
